## **Scene 1 – Before the World / Saitan's Hell**
Even before the world was born… something happened. Something people call **"Saitan's Hell."**
No one truly knows what it was, but from it began an **eternal contract** between humans and demons.
Humans know about it, but no one believes it… and demons are always **like shadows, silently present.**
---
## **Scene 2 – Ignul's Observation**
Then, **Ignul**, the commander of demons, an angel, was watching closely.
He saw a human performing some action.
In his mind, he thought:
*"God of Everything… for what has been given, I will be your sacrifice… but I must know one thing."*
He pointed with his finger and asked:
*"Is this… made from clay?"*
---
## **Scene 3 – God of Everything Speaks**
**God of Everything** stood there in a white robe. His voice, calm yet deep, **sounded almost human:**
*"Yes… it is a supreme creation, human. Now go wander the heavens; I will show you later."*
Ignul bowed his head and agreed, but a doubt lingered in his mind:
*"God said it is supreme… is it really?"*
---
## **Scene 4 – Bowing Before Divine Authority**
Moments later, the voice of God of Everything echoed:
*"All of you, bow before me!"*
The angels nodded and said:
*"Yes, master, we bow."*
Ignul watched from afar, thinking:
*"What is this supreme creation? We made it ourselves, yet everyone bows before God… why?"*
Confusion and anger both reflected on his face.
---
## **Scene 5 – Ignul's Confrontation**
Suppressing his anger, Ignul stepped forward and spoke:
*"Master… why do you call such a worthless thing a supreme creation? Why is all this happening?"*
God of Everything smiled lightly:
*"Yes… it is supreme. Even more than you. But you don't understand yet… because you are still thinking about yourself."*
Ignul finally realized the thing was **made from clay**, and God had employed angels in its creation.
---
## **Scene 6 – Divine Challenge & Transformation**
God of Everything said:
*"If you dare bow before such a filthy thing… I could turn you into a black-faced abomination."*
Ignul's body **shifted strangely**, and his face burned with fury.
Through his anger, Ignul shouted:
*"Give me a chance… let me see if your so-called supreme creation is really supreme!"*
God of Everything answered with a calm smile:
*"Very well… every time you shall get a chance. A chance to take my place… but remember, never mistake what is good for what is evil."*
---
## **Scene 7 – Black Screen / Fade Out**
After that… **everything went dark.**
*Screen black.*
Only the distant voice of God of Everything lingered, echoing like a whisper in Ignul's mind—**curiosity, doubt, and anger brewing inside him.**
